In 2019, OpenAI announced GPT-2 with this post:
https://t.co/jjP8IXmu8D
Today (~5 years later) you can train your own for ~$672, running on one 8XH100 GPU node for 24 hours. Our latest llm.c post gives the walkthrough in some detail:
